In
1997 when I was the core person of the International Society for Human and
Animal Mycology (ISHAM), we discussed with Prof. Unandar Budimulja of Jakarta
and Prof. Wang Duan-li of Beijing and then established the APSMM to promote
professional and social exchange among medical professionals in the
Asia-Pacific region who are interested in medical mycology.
Since
its first meeting in Bali, Indonesia, the APSMM has held a congress every three
year in the Asia-Pacific region.
Meanwhile, I organized the 17th Congress of ISHAM in Tokyo in 2009 and
at the same time Prof. Li Ruo-yu did its satellite symposia in Beijing.
